Daniela Macaya has authored 10 papers that have received a total of 416 indexed citations.
This includes 5 papers in Genetics, 4 papers in Cardiology and Cardiovascular Medicine and 3 papers in Molecular Biology. The topics of these papers are Cardiac electrophysiology and arrhythmias (4 papers), Ethics in Clinical Research (2 papers) and BRCA gene mutations in cancer (2 papers). Daniela Macaya is often cited by papers focused on Cardiac electrophysiology and arrhythmias (4 papers), Ethics in Clinical Research (2 papers) and BRCA gene mutations in cancer (2 papers) and collaborates with scholars based in United States, Costa Rica and United Kingdom. Daniela Macaya's co-authors include Timothy Hefferon, Douglas L. Riegert‐Johnson, Lisa A. Boardman, Marwan K. Tayeh and Helen J. Mardon and has published in prestigious journals such as Science Translational Medicine, Genetics in Medicine and Molecular Genetics and Metabolism.
